President Trump marks six months in office

(NBC, KYMA/KECY) - It's been six months since President Donald Trump took the oath of office to begin his second term in the White House.

President Trump is marking the day by touting the United States is the "hottest" and "most respected country anywhere in the world."

Trump posted to social media Sunday morning writing, "Time flies," and that his second term is "being hailed as one of the most consequential periods of any president," ending the post with, "Happy anniversary!!!"

The president is spending part of the day golfing at his national club in Sterling, Virginia.
